About Mohanpur Village

Mohanpur is a village in Bawal tehsil in district of Rewari, Haryana, India. As per the data provided by Census of India in 2011, total population of Mohanpur was 1,621 which includes 824 males and 797 females. Mohanpur covers 261 ha area. Pincode of Mohanpur is 123401.
